What it is, How it works

Hair testing is increasingly recognized as an effective method for identifying drug and alcohol use. Hair offers an extended historical record of these substances by embedding biomarkers within the growing hair fibers. When collected near the scalp, hair can reveal use within a roughly three-month period for alcohol and other substances. It is easy to gather, moderately resistant to tampering, and straightforward to transport.

A 1.5-inch portion consisting of approximately 200 hair strands (around the thickness of a #2 pencil) nearest to the scalp yields 100mg of hair, which is the preferred sample size for both screening and confirmation. For EtG, additional tests beyond 10 panels require 150mg of the sample. Utilizing a jeweler’s scale for weighing the sample is advisable. In the event that scalp hair is not obtainable, an equivalent quantity of body hair can be used. When discussing head hair, it specifically means scalp hair. Body hair encompasses all other types (facial, axillary, etc.).

Process Overview

The laboratory analysis of a drug test result involves four primary steps: Accessioning, Screening, Extraction, and Confirmation.

Accessioning entails the initial integration of a sample into the laboratory system. This process includes ensuring that the sample was correctly sealed and dispatched, assigning a random LAN (Laboratory Accessioning Number), and performing any supplementary data input not covered by an electronic chain of custody system.

Screening provides a preliminary rapid assessment for drugs of abuse. While Screening offers a cost-effective means to eliminate drug use in most samples, any positive results require confirmation to be court-admissible. Samples with presumptive positives in Screening necessitate further confirmation.

Should a sample show presumptive positivity during Screening, additional hair is taken from the original sample and readied for Extraction. This step involves extracting drugs from hair at significantly lower concentrations than other methods (such as urine or oral fluid), which is why hair drug screening is notably challenging.

Positive screening results undergo Confirmation using GC/MS, GC/MS/MS, or LC/MS/MS methods. All presumptive positive samples receive a wash if needed before confirmation. The complete laboratory process from Accessioning to Confirmation is reviewed under both the CAP (College of American Pathologists) Hair designation and the accreditation to ISO / IEC 17025 standards.

Advantages of hair drug testing:

  • Extended detection period: Hair drug tests can identify drug use for as long as 90 days, which is longer than the detection window for urine tests.
  • Challenges with deception: Cheating a hair drug test proves very challenging, thereby enhancing result accuracy.
  • Offers historical records: It provides a pattern of substance use over time, beyond just recent use.

Limitations:

  • Lacks detection for recent use: Drugs become detectable in hair after approximately 5-7 days.
  • Expense: Hair drug tests typically cost more compared to other drug testing methods.
  • Result variations: Factors such as hair color and individual hair growth differences can influence drug metabolite concentration in hair.

Note: Though often called "hair follicle tests", the test examines the hair strand and not the hair follicle itself beneath the scalp.

What's New In Hair Follicle Drug Testing according to the Hair Drug Testing Experts

With its multidisciplinary nature, hair testing brings together researchers, scientists, and experts from various domains to develop innovative techniques, explore new methodologies, and address emerging concerns, responding to the ever-evolving challenges of drug abuse, therapeutic drug monitoring, and environmental exposures to pollutants.

The joint meeting of the Society of Hair Testing (SoHT) and the Italian Group of Forensic Toxicologists (GTFI) was organized in Verona, June 8–10, 2022, and hosted by the Legal Medicine team of the Verona University Hospital, directed by Franco Tagliaro together with Federica Bortolotti and Rossella Gottardo.

It served as a prominent platform for knowledge exchange and collaboration, facilitating groundbreaking advancements in hair testing and analysis. In this special issue of Drug Testing and Analysis, we aim to showcase the remarkable manuscripts presented at this significant event, shedding light on the latest research and highlighting the future directions in this field.

Novel Analytical Techniques: The Verona meeting witnessed the unveiling of cutting-edge analytical techniques, offering enhanced sensitivity, selectivity, and accuracy for drug testing. Remarkable advancements in sample preparation, detection, and identification of drug compounds have been presented. The manuscripts in this section presented novel approaches, such as multianalyte methods and on-line preparation which can enable rapid analysis and improve thorough forensic investigations.

Biomarkers and Pharmacokinetics: The identification and validation of reliable biomarkers and pharmacokinetic studies are fundamental aspects of drug testing and analysis. The impact of hair treatments on the oxidation/decomposition of drugs in hair was also explored, as the long-term fate of drugs incorporated in the keratin matrix. Furthermore, the SoHT meeting in Verona featured research on the identification and quantification of alcohol abuse biomarkers, their stability, and their correlation with exposure and other biomarkers.

Forensic Applications and Interpretation: One of the vital objectives of hair testing is its application in forensic investigations and legal proceedings. The SoHT meeting in Verona emphasized the significance of rigorous interpretation of analytical results and the need for standardized protocols. Manuscripts in this section present advancements in forensic toxicology, and have explored the challenges posed by emerging designer drugs and strategies to combat their proliferation. The pitfalls encountered when the exogenous/endogenous nature of a substance is questioned were presented and discussed. The special issue presents also manuscripts that delve into the ethical implications of drug testing in drug facilitated sexual assaults.

Clinical Applications of hair testing are witnessed by the insight on environmental tobacco smoke exposure, assessed by hair analysis in a population of students and the study of in utero-exposure to drugs of abuse through neonatal hair analysis. Exposure to drugs was also important in cases of child abuse/neglect, when the clinical purpose of hair testing merge with its forensic applications.

The legal framework surrounding hair testing and the achievement of guidelines to ensure fairness, accuracy, and confidentiality in drug testing practices have also been discussed,and the SoHT consensus on general hair testing and testing for drugs of abuse was presented at the meeting and published as a Letter to the Editor.

A hair follicle drug test analyzes a small sample of hair to detect a history of drug use over time. Because drug metabolites are incorporated into hair as it grows, this method can show patterns of use instead of just recent exposure. It is frequently used for legal and court requirements, long-term monitoring, and high-trust workforce screening.
Standard hair drug testing typically reflects drug use over approximately a 90-day period, based on the length of hair collected at the time of testing. Longer hair can sometimes reflect a longer time frame, and extremely short hair can reduce that window.
Hair drug testing commonly screens for marijuana/THC, cocaine, opiates/opioids, amphetamines/methamphetamines, and PCP. In many cases, additional expanded panels may be requested to include other substances.
Yes. If the donor's head hair is too short or unavailable, body hair may be collected as an alternative. The collector will document the source of the sample. This allows testing even for individuals with recently cut or shaved head hair.
